Preliminary results of pop-up satellite tag study on Antarctic toothfish in the Mawson Sea
Abstract: Preliminary results of a pop-up satellite tag (PSAT) on large Antarctic toothfish are ... a Korean scientific observer. The same observer recovered the fish a year later. The days of liberty ... were over a year (366 days). The vertical movement of the fish shows strong and contrasting patterns ... . The most significant pattern was the fish staying at the same depth for a couple months. The vigorous ...

Estimation of the 2011 catch limit for mackerel icefish (Champsocephalus gunnari) in Subarea 48.3 using a length-based population dynamics model
estimated numbers at length derived from survey length density and biomass density data, removing the need ... . Application of the harvest control rule ensuring 75% escapement after a two year projection period yielded a ... total allowable catch of 2349 tonnes. Author(s): C.T.T. Edwards, R.E. Mitchell, J.
